Why is Apostille Essential for Commercial Documents in Italy?
An apostille is a certification issued by the Ministry of External Affairs (MEA) in India, which confirms the authenticity of the signature and seal on a public document. For commercial documents, this international certification simplifies their acceptance in Italy, eliminating the need for further diplomatic legalization. Without a valid apostille, your Indian commercial documents will not be recognized by Italian authorities for business registrations, contract agreements, property transactions, or any other official purpose.
Common Commercial Documents Requiring Apostille for Italy
Various commercial documents frequently require an apostille for use in Italy. It's crucial that all documents are original and correctly issued by the relevant Indian authorities.
- Certificates of Incorporation or Registration
- Memorandum and Articles of Association
- Board Resolutions and Power of Attorney
- Commercial Invoices and Export Declarations
- Certificates of Origin
- Good Manufacturing Practice (GMP) Certificates
- Free Sale Certificates
- Company Profile or Financial Statements
The Apostille Process for Commercial Documents from India to Italy
The apostille process for commercial documents typically involves several stages to ensure their authenticity before the final MEA stamp. DIDC streamlines this complex journey for you.
- Chamber of Commerce Attestation: Your commercial documents first need attestation from the respective Chamber of Commerce (e.g., FICCI, CCI) in India. This verifies the legitimacy of the company and its documents.
- Ministry of External Affairs (MEA) Apostille: After Chamber of Commerce attestation, the documents proceed to the MEA for the final apostille stamp. The MEA is the sole authority in India to issue an apostille. You can find more details on the MEA's official apostille information page: https://www.mea.gov.in/apostille.htm
Apostille for Italy from India: 2026 Time & Cost Insights
Understanding the time and cost involved is crucial for planning. In 2026, the overall duration and expenses for commercial document apostille from India for Italy can vary based on several factors:
Timeframe: * Chamber of Commerce Attestation: This can take approximately 3-7 working days, depending on the specific Chamber and its workload. * MEA Apostille: Once Chamber attestation is complete, the MEA apostille usually takes another 2-5 working days. * Total Estimated Time: Generally, you can expect the entire process to be completed within 7-15 working days. Urgent requirements might be faster, but it's always wise to allow for buffer time, especially if dealing with multiple documents or complex cases. Factors like public holidays or unforeseen administrative delays can also affect the timeline.
Cost: * Government Fees: The MEA charges a nominal fee per document for the apostille. * Chamber of Commerce Fees: These fees vary depending on the specific Chamber and the type of document. * Service Provider Charges: Engaging a professional service like DIDC incurs charges for handling the logistics, verification, submission, and collection. These charges reflect the convenience, speed, and expertise provided. * Additional Costs: Courier charges (if applicable) and any notary fees (if required before Chamber attestation) are extra. Verifying Your Apostille for Peace of Mind
After receiving your apostilled commercial documents, it's a good practice to verify their authenticity. The MEA provides an online verification system using the unique apostille sticker number. Additionally, you can cross-reference Italy's status as an Apostille Convention member on the HCCH website: https://www.hcch.net/en/instruments/conventions/status-table/?cid=41. This ensures your documents are ready for submission to Italian authorities.
